Summary

Mobile Suit Gundam Unicorn is the first Gundam game to exclusively tell the story of the hunt for Laplace's Box. In Unicorn Mode the story is told from the perspectives of Banagher Links, Riddhe Marcenas, and Marida Cruz. Each is playable for major combat operations they are involved in, while the space between combat is told as narrated cutscenes. In battle each mobile suit has access to a melee attack, a primary ranged attack, and additional ranged weapons based on its design. All ranged weapons have limited ammo that can not be replenished, as well as an alternate fire mode. Boosting and dashing can be used to avoid fire or clear distance between targets, but depletes a fuel gauge. Bringing an enemy mobile suit to a disabled state with weak attacks allows the player's MS to cannibalize it for armor and fuel replenishment.
